Objectives of the Charity (Commission No 229475) ( l ) Established by conveyance from the estate of Miss Mary Frances Maberly to the Vicar of Cuckfield and others (the Trustees) on 31 December1885. the Cottages 'Yorever and hereafter" to be used by "aged and infimi persons" over the age of 60, residents of the ecclesiastical parish of Cuckfield. of limited means and communicants of the Church of England. (2) Modified by New kheme of 31" January 2007. to provide 'housing accommodation for persons who are in need. hardship or distress, and are 60 or over and followers of a Christian faith" resident in the Deanery of Cuckfield, preference being given to members of the Church of England and residents of the Parish of Cuckfield. 1.2. PRINCIPAL EVENTS OF THE YEAR During 2024 the Trusc received the agreement of Mid Sussex Distrirt Council to put fornvard a scheme to improve the scale and the nature of the accommodation. in order to ensure the viabiliry of the Almshouse into the future. The Trust continued to add to its reserve funds although non routine costs arising from the condition of aspects of the building will be seen to have increased expenditure and reduced the amount of the addition to reserves. Rising Utility costs contributed to thi5 increase in expenditure. Key Trust aims continue to be ¢0 Future fund key changes to the building Improve the amenity quality for residents and Preserve the integrity of the structure. Reserves increased by £9.573 in 2024 (2023 £22,196). No donations or grants were received during the year. The Trustees have now commissioned a final design for the building and held initial dialogues with residents and those most likely to be closety affected as immediate neishbours. This redevelopment is to gawi atvoval so that work rrray commeno by lats 2026. The Trustees are most grateful to all who have helped to ensure the continuing well-being of the alms-house. In 2025 the Trust continues to ensure that the Charity can address those necessary risks for which it must responsibly plan and build reserves to s u s ta i n t h e utility of the building to the local community. Primary risks to the Charity continue to be unoccupied premises and unidentified building or facilities renewal. The accommodation wa5 fully occupied throughout 2024. The annual Tea Party for residents. family and trustees was held in 2024 at the adjacent Old School and was very well attended by residents and their families and friends.

Comments on the Irbcome and Expenditure Statement Income The statement above shows a 5.8 % increase in Maintenance Contributions (2023 - 5%) and a £2230 increase in interest received on Trust funds held in fixed term dep051t accounts. After deduction of total expenditure. net income. added a surplus to reserve5 of £ 9,573 Total Routine Expenditure: Routine maintenance services at £ 14.822 increased by £5.185 (2023 total £9.637). Operating Gross Surplus reduced by £730 due partly to the large increase in utility charges. Non-Routine Expenses Non Routine expendiwre increased to £&702 from £2.104 in 2023. The 2024 figure is due to the increase in provision for ￿lIdIng maintenance costs. Special Projects Special Projecc Expenditure at £13.419 increased by £5.295 compared to 2023. This expenditure related mainly to costs in connection with the decision of the Trustees to seek p13nning consent for improvements to the building and its facilities. Total Expenditure Total Expenditure in 2024 was £36.943 with an overall increase of £17.078. Net Surplus In 2024 the net surplus of £9.573 was £ 11623 lower than in 2023. The surplus adds towards the increase in retained funds that Trustees seek to support plans for future changes to the buildin8 in order to increase the revenue from the building and to sustain the accommodation standards provided for residents.

  2. OUTLOOK The out10(￿ for the Almshouse seems good in the immediatr future but Trustses are concerned aknut the impact of rising utility costs and evidence of fabric deterioration. In seeking a longer terni solution to these challenges Trustees intend to submit a planning application that will improve the level of service provided in all exisung units vthilst increasing income to offset the impact of increasing costs. An improved and more efficient heating System forms part of these plans. Demand for this accommodation remains strong and applications have been turned away as the apartments are in full occupation. The Tn￿tee5 seek to help improve this position. The Trustees continue to increase reserves whilst at the same time maintaining the property within modern guidelines. Terry Bevan TrusteelHon Treosurer
